public interface IUserMaintenance extends ERPInterface
ERROR_CONNECT, ERROR_NONE, ERROR_PROGRAM, WARN_DUPLICATE, WARN_NONE| Modifier and Type | Method and Description |
|---|---|
boolean |
createUser(User user,
java.lang.String initid)
Creates a new user record in the ERP system.
|
boolean |
deleteUser(User user,
java.lang.String initid)
Deletes a user record in the ERP system.
|
User |
getUser(java.lang.String userId)
Retrieves a user record from the ERP system.
|
User |
getUser(java.lang.String userId,
java.lang.String queueId)
Retrieves a user record from the ERP system.
|
boolean |
updateUser(User user,
java.lang.String initid)
Updates a user record in the ERP system.
|
getContext, getErrorType, getWarningType, setContext, setErrorType, setWarningTypeboolean createUser(User user, java.lang.String initid)
user - (User) The user object to create.initid - (String) The user id initiating the create.true if the user was successfully added,
otherwise false.boolean updateUser(User user, java.lang.String initid)
user - (User) The user object containing the new information.initid - (String) The user Id initiating the update.true if the user was successfully updated,
otherwise false.boolean deleteUser(User user, java.lang.String initid)
user - (User) The user object for the user to delete.initid - (String) The user Id initiating the update.true if the user was successfully deleted,
otherwise false.User getUser(java.lang.String userId)
userId - (String) The id for the user to retrieve.User getUser(java.lang.String userId, java.lang.String queueId)
userId - (String) The id for the user to retrieve.queueId - (String) The value to use when creating the queue key,
if a value other than the current session id is desired.